In 2012, Toni Gard introduced Mint — a fragrance that's hard to forget. A feminine fragrance belonging to the green and floral families. This fragrance is the personal signature of perfumer Barbara Zoebelein. The fragrance is presented as eau de parfum.
The sillage is extremely noticeable — noticeable, but never overwhelming. It's quite fleeting: longevity is very low, so feel free to reapply generously. From the first breath you detect sparkling citrus opening notes: Lemon, Mandarin, Mate and Mint.
When the opening settles you detect Iris, Lily of the Valley and Passion fruit keeping a velvety rose-iris direction.
At olfactory-group level the structure relies on Citrus, Green, Aromatic and Floral. The palette also extends to Whiteflower, Fruit, Ambery and Wood.
